James Elcock compiled a career batting average of .281 with 9 home runs and 0 RBI in his 241-game career with the Brantford Red Sox, Winston-Salem Twins, Newburgh Hilltoppers and Newburgh Hill Climbers. He began playing during the 1912 season and last took the field during the 1914 campaign.
